Output 4e64afa0714404d56882cdcd04f43ab240b830240dad8def673d702dddf07696:1

value
150093
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4425f12226c428266dffe63ec3b21b9446ccb259 OP_EQUAL
address
37uMKqeWJVFenFE18ndhwLB1PFzUAbMwLm
transaction
4e64afa0714404d56882cdcd04f43ab240b830240dad8def673d702dddf07696
confirmations
89946
spent
true